SEAT: FRONT POWER SEAT CONTROL SYSTEM: OPERATION CHECK

1. CHECK POWER SEAT FUNCTION

(a) Check the basic functions.





Text in Illustration





(1) Operate the power seat switches and check that each seat function operates properly:

* Sliding function

* Reclining function

* Lifter function

* Front vertical function

* Lumbar support adjustment function

2. CHECK FRONT SEAT MOTOR (SLIDING, RECLINING, FRONT VERTICAL AND LIFTER FUNCTION)

(a) Check the PTC operation inside the power seat motor.

HINT
The PTC thermistor resistance increases when the front power seat switch is held down even after the power seat has been moved as much as possible in one direction. If the resistance increases beyond a specified level, current is cut to prevent a short circuit.

NOTICE:
* The inspection should be performed with the seat installed in the vehicle.
* Perform the 4 steps below to check the full range of motion for each power seat function.

(1) Choose a power seat function. Operate the front power seat switch and move the seat as much as possible in one direction. Keep the seat in that position for approximately 60 seconds.

(2) Operate the front power seat switch again and continue to try to move the seat in the same direction as in the previous step. Measure the amount of time that elapses before current is cut (the sound of the motor stops).

Standard:

4 to 90 seconds

(3) After current has been cut, release the front power seat switch and wait for approximately 60 seconds.

(4) Operate the same front power seat switch and move the seat in the opposite direction. Check that the motor operates.

3. CHECK LUMBAR SUPPORT ADJUSTMENT MOTOR

(a) Check the PTC operation inside the power seat motor.

NOTICE:
The inspection should be performed with the seat installed in the vehicle.

(1) Operate the power seat switch assembly and move the lumbar support to either the foremost or rearmost position. Keep the seat in that position for approximately 60 seconds.

(2) Operate the power seat switch assembly again and continue to try to move the lumbar support in the same direction as in the previous step. Measure the time until the current is shut off (motor operation sound will stop).

Standard:

4 to 90 seconds

(3) After the current is shut off, release the power seat switch assembly and wait for approximately 60 seconds.

(4) Operate the power seat switch assembly and move the lumbar support in the opposite direction. Check that the motor operates.
